The overview below groups typical Residential Landscape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or landscape repairs like fixing pathways or replacing plants range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on specific project details.
Mid-Size Projects - Installing new lawns, planting beds, or updating irrigation systems generally costs between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common and often represent the average scope of residential landscape work.
Large-Scale Improvements - Significant landscape upgrades such as patios, retaining walls, or extensive plantings can range from $4,000 to $10,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to push into higher price brackets.
Full Landscape Replacement - Complete redesigns or major overhauls typically start at $15,000 and can exceed $50,000 depending on size and features. These high-end projects are less frequent but represent the upper tier of residential landscape services.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ing local contractors for residential landscape services,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. A contractor’s background working on homes with comparable yard sizes, styles, or landscaping features can provide insight into their familiarity with the scope and specific challenges of the work. Homeowners should inquire about the types of projects the service providers have completed in the past to ensure they have relevant experience, which can help set expectations for the quality and approach of the work.
Clear, written expectations are essential when evaluating potential service providers. This includes detailed descriptions of the work to be performed, materials to be used, and any specific design preferences or requirements. Having a well-documented scope of work hel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a basis for comparing proposals. Reputable local contractors typically provide written estimates or proposals that outline these details, making it easier for homeowners to assess which options align with their needs.
Good communication and reputable references are key indicators of a reliable landscape service provider. Homeowners should seek out local contractors who are responsive during initial inquiries and willing to answer questions thoroughly. Checking references or reviews from previous clients can offer valuable insights into the contractor’s professionalism, reliability, and quality of work.
